What is banyuls vinegar and how does it taste compared to other vinegars?

It's an aged vinegar made with sweet wine from the Grenache grape and produced in Banyuls-sur-mer in southern France. I suspect you could substitute a sherry vinegar if you can't find the Banyuls version.
